Right now my hair is at apl dry. My siggy picture below is with wet hair. My hair is A LOT shorter once it dries. To me it seems that as my hair gets longer my curls do not get looser. A few years ago I had curly bsl hair that was very close to waist when I straighten it.

My curl pattern is different from how it used to be. My curls are much looser now, I don't know if this is from the 2 keratin treatments I did or henna. I think one of my photo albums has a picture of my old hair it was very blonde and very tight curls. I've had a lot of new growth since my last keratin treatment (Jan '11) so I'm thinking my texture might have changed.

I was wondering if any of you curlies have had your curls loosen as you gained length and at what length it became noticeable. I love my curls, but it drives me crazy that my hair growth isn't very noticeable because of it.

ETA: Can you please post below which answer you choose and how thick/heavy your hair is. Mine is very fine and thin so I'm thinking those with thicker hair might have looser curls from them being weighed down.

My curl pattern stays the same whether it's short or long. The only thing that changes is that when it's BSL+, I can damp bun it, preserving "curliness" but relaxing some of my natural curl.

I voted BSL, but my experience has been similar to the other posters. The curl pattern has changed though. The ends are much more consistently ringlets, and the top is straighter than when it's short. When my hair is shorter, it's less curly at the ends, but curlier overall (if that makes sense).
